Improve Your Garden With Organic Gardening Tips

Artificial fertilizers have been around for hundreds of years, but their adverse effects were not known until recently. In the past few decades, a movement away from these synthetic fertilizers and pesticides has been growing. While organic farming and gardening only represents about one percent of all global agriculture, that percent is steadily increasing. Natural and Healthy

Even before the worst effects of genetically modified foods and artificial fertilizers were discovered, many people decided that it wasn't natural and probably wasn't in the best interest of the environment and our health to grow and consume these foods. Organic gardening tips can help you avoid using fertilizers and pesticides, instead relying upon natural methods to ward off harmful insects and bacteria while also improving soil health and composition. First of all, get your own compost pile started. Healthy soil is instrumental to a healthy garden, and just about any biomass will do. Instead of buying fertilizer to dump into your soil, you can decompose egg shells, bread crumbs, leftovers, grass clippings, and plenty of other things to improve your soil's health. Another helpful compost pile organic gardening tip is to mix different materials together to get more nutrients into your homemade fertilizer.

Regular crop rotation is another important organic vegetable gardening tip to keep in mind. When you plant the same crops in the same locations year after year, it depletes the soil of important nutrients while not restoring any back. Mixing up the types of plants you seed each year can improve soil health even further, and after a few years, your soil will be the envy of the neighborhood. To keep plants healthy, organic gardening tips will point you to a variety methods. Also, there are a few “green pesticides” which are approved for organic farming and gardening, and these don't have any of the harmful side effects of conventional pesticides. However, keeping your soil nourished and your plants watered is probably the single most important factor in keeping your plants healthy, as most crops are more capable of surviving disease, insect, fungal, and bacterial problems on their own if they are well nourished.
